What is a Medical Ranch?

A Medical Ranch is a healthcare facility or property, often located in a rural or semi-rural setting, that combines elements of traditional medical practices with a ranch environment. These facilities may provide rehabilitation, long-term care, mental health services, or addiction treatment, often using nature-based therapies and animal-assisted interventions. The tranquil, open setting of a ranch is believed to enhance healing and well-being for patients, making Medical Ranches a unique alternative to standard clinical environments.

Job description

About the Job:
99 Ranch Market is the largest Asian supermarket chain in the United States, with over 64 store locations across 10 states and more to come! We are passionate and honored to shape the Asian Supermarket culture within the grocery industry. "For 100, we try harder" is our commitment to always provide the best products and services to the communities we serve. With our new expansion strategy and efforts in our cross-generational transition to continue growing our footprint across the country, we welcome YOU to join and grow alongside our family!
Responsibilities:
  • Unload and break down deliveries. Rotate stocks for freshness.
  • Be responsible for cutting, and trimming products into saleable sizes and for better presentation.
  • Handle spoiled products properly. Keep accurate logs in accordance with the policies of the company, state food safety, and health.
  • Follow the company policy to clean the walk-in cooler, clean and sanitize tools, equipment, and counters in a safe manner, and maintain work areas clean.
  • Complete production process, quality control, and other techniques maximizing the effective manufacture and distribution of goods.
  • Keep aisles and common walking areas clean / cleared of boxes and debris to prevent injury.
  • Perform other duties as for business needs.

Qualifications:
  • No experience is required.
  • Be flexible with assigned working schedules.
  • Have a Food Handlers Card or willing to obtain one.
  • Must be self-motivated, creative, and passionate about food.
  • Having strong time management, interpersonal skills, and teamwork.
  • Bilingual in Chinese or Spanish is preferred.
  • Ability to adapt to a cross-cultural environment.
  • Ability to work weekends and early morning shifts.

Work Environment:
  • Stand and walk for an extended period of time.
  • Repetitive use of hands for grasping, pushing, pulling, and fine manipulation.
  • Bend and twist neck and waist, reach above and below shoulders and squat.
  • Lifting items weighing 25 lbs or more with appropriate equipment.
  • Able to work occasionally with an environment temperature ranging from 32ºF to 50°F.
